Questions & Answers
Q: How does childhood trauma impact disease later in life?
Childhood trauma can lead to physiological responses that increase the risk of illness, as emotions suppressed in childhood can manifest as disease later on.
Q: Why is expressing healthy anger important in maintaining emotional well-being?
Healthy anger acts as a boundary defense, helping individuals assert themselves and protect their emotional space, reducing the risk of built-up stress.
Q: How can individuals navigate societal expectations while staying true to their authentic selves?
Dr. Gabor Maté emphasizes the importance of self-awareness and conscious decision-making to balance societal demands with personal authenticity.
Q: What role does emotional suppression play in the development of illnesses like depression?
Emotional suppression, particularly of anger, can lead to a deeper sense of hopelessness and despair, contributing to conditions like depression.
